Looks like Potamogeton filiformis Raf. is an unplaced name in POWO.

Potamogeton filiformis Pers. is the synonym of Stuckenia filiformis:

Hi all, I've just checked observations. They clearly belong to long-established name Potamogeton filiformis Pers. which is a synonym of Stuckenia filiformis.
At the moment, both Stuckenia filiformis and Potamogeton filiformis are available on iNat as accepted species. This taxon duplication should be finally resolved by merging of Potamogeton filiformis and Stuckenia filiformis under the latter name.
